This position will support automation technology insertion including laser and robotic depaint, non-destructive inspections, system and subsystem surface cleaning and paint operations. The candidate will provide support for daily shift production of F-16 aircraft coating removal by operating the F-16 Robotic Laser Coating Removal System (RLCRS). The F-16 RLCRS is a piece of industrial plant equipment at AMARG, Davis-Monthan AFB, AZ, using a 10kW IPG laser mounted on a large FANUC robotic arm and a large Hubtex electrical forklift. This position is at Aerospace Maintenance and Regeneration Group (AMARG), Davis-Monthan AFB, AZ.
